About Rystad Energy
Rystad Energy is a leading global independent research and energy intelligence company dedicated to helping clients navigate the future of energy, by turning data into direction. By providing high-quality data and thought leadership, our international team empowers businesses, governments and organizations to make well-informed decisions.
Our extensive portfolio of products and solutions covers all aspects of global energy fundamentals, spanning every corner of the oil and gas industry, renewables, clean technologies, supply chain and power markets. Headquartered in Oslo, Norway, with an expansive global network, our data, analysis, advisory and education services provide clients a competitive edge in the market.

The Advisory department works with energy industry stakeholders on challenges relating to strategy, market fundamentals and value chain development within oil and gas, power, and renewable energy to help them make higher quality decisions based on unique insights. Our engagements span a broad set of topics and client types from commercial due diligence / transaction support for investors, to market assessment support for cleantech start-ups, corporate strategy development for major energy companies, and policy design for governmental bodies.
We are seeking graduates for junior consultant positions in our central London office to support our growing business in Europe and the Middle East. We are looking for highly motivated individuals that hold a keen interest in the energy sector and the emergence of the Energy Transition.
You will work on challenging assignments requiring quantitative and qualitative analysis to drive insights and conclusions. As a member of project teams, you will engage closely with clients to shape their decisions and strategies. You will travel to client sites as required but work primarily at the Rystad Energy’s premises in the heart of the city.
